APPLICATION REQUIREMENTS
International students must meet specific minimum requirements to apply to our ASBU. Applications with international exam results, such as YÖS, SAT, ACT, Abitur, IB, and AP, are acceptable. Applicants who provide YÖS results will receive priority for evaluation.
Note: Please note that TR-YÖS University Entrance Exam results are valid only for two years.
High school graduation scores are also acceptable for application. For applicants with diplomas obtained from Türkiye or abroad, the high school graduation score must be at least 80 out of a 100-point scale. Additionally, applicants must have graduated from high school within the past two years; those who graduated more than two years ago will not be eligible for evaluation.
International students applying to undergraduate programmes in English are required to submit proof of English proficiency.
Exemptions:
Foreign students who have graduated from a secondary education institution in Türkiye after completing at least three years of education are exempt from the Turkish language proficiency requirement. All other candidates must provide a certificate demonstrating at least a C1 level of proficiency in Turkish. This certificate can be obtained through recognised Turkish language proficiency exams such as TÖMER or DİLMER.
International students applying to undergraduate programmes taught in English are required to submit proof of English proficiency.
Exemptions:
Candidates who have graduated from programmes where English is the medium of instruction, or from secondary education institutions in countries where English is the native or official language, are exempt from providing proof of foreign language proficiency. This exemption applies regardless of whether they completed their secondary education in Türkiye or abroad.
Candidates must achieve the required scores on a recognised foreign language examination (see table below) to be eligible to start their undergraduate programme.
Note: For undergraduate programmes conducted in Turkish, proficiency in one foreign language recognised by the Council of Higher Education may also be required, depending on the programme.

The ASBU International Student Admission Committee evaluates applications based on predetermined quotas. The Senate determines the acceptance thresholds and/or ratios for international exam scores, YÖS scores, and high school graduation scores, which are published in the Ankara Social Sciences University (ASBU) List of Acceptable International/Local Exams for International Students. This list also specifies country-specific score requirements approved by the Senate.

Please note that applications that do not meet the requirements will not be evaluated. However, meeting the application requirements does not guarantee admission. The University Board of Directors determines the final list of students eligible for registration.
